Yahya Sinwar's Background
Yahya Sinwar, born in the Khan Yunis refugee camp, has a history of militancy and was a founding member of Hamas. His life story is marked by periods of imprisonment and influence within the organization.

Leadership Style and Objectives
Sinwar is known for his pragmatic approach, balancing militant activities with governance and social services in Gaza. His leadership aims at strengthening Hamas's position both politically and militarily.

Hamas's Strategy Under Sinwar
Under Sinwar, Hamas has focused on improving its military capabilities and engaging in strategic negotiations with Israel and other regional actors. This dual approach reflects a nuanced strategy aimed at sustaining its power and influence.
